• 发送响应请求消息与接收响应请求报文。Ping一个服务器查看它是否为可操作。.NET的ICMP控件是一款功能齐全、简单易用的且能执行.NET与ASP.NET应用程序的ICMP协议的控件。它完全适应RFC 792,该控件可以让.NET开发人员在它们的应用程序中轻易地ping服务器以及执行其它ICMP操作。

     

     

    特征综述 About Feature

    作为已获奖的.NET互联网控件套包的一部分,该控件专为.NET设计并完全以可管理的C#代码编写而成。

    功能特点

    • 适用于.NET 1.1、.NET 2.0以及.NET 3.5的功能齐全的ICMP(Ping)控件
    • 免费运行
    • 大量的具有完整源代码的VB.NET、ASP.NET与C#样本
    • 综合的Visual Studio .NET风格的在线帮助
    • 一年的免费技术支持以及一部分发布更新
    • 购买可得到完整的源代码

    Ping服务器

    • EchoClient类发送响应请求(EchoMessage),接收响应报文(EchoReplyMessage)以及根据请求进行查验
    • 同步或非同步地进行Ping操作

    ICMP消息的架构与解析

    • 可完全解析ICMP消息
    • IcmpMessage以及原始类塑造了ICMP请求以及响应消息

    发送与接收ICMP消息

    • 使用IcmpClient类发送与接收IcmpMessage请求与响应
    • 同步或非同步地执行ICMP操作

    Designed for .NET

    • .NET框架专用的面向对象设计
    • 以C#编写的可完全管理的代码
    • 同步或非同步地(开始/结束)进行呼叫
    • 非同步呼叫既可使用事件也能使用回叫